
If you've received an offer to an undergraduate course you can defer your enrolment for 12 or 6 months, depending on whether your offer is for the Autumn (start year) or Spring (mid year) session.
Applications to defer Autumn 2008 studies close on Friday 22 February 2008, and the deferment fee is $100.
You can defer your offer for twelve (12) months.
UWS will send you written confirmation in March that your deferment has been processed. Please contact admissions@uws.edu.au if you have not received a reponse from us before census date (31 March) as you may be liable for tuition fees if your deferment has not been processed by that date.
You are only eligible to defer your studies until the following Autumn session - that is, a total of six months.
UWS will send you written confirmation in August that your deferment has been processed. Please contact admissions@uws.edu.au if you have not received a reponse from us before census date (31 August) as you may be liable for tuition fees if your deferment has not been processed by that date.
